ConfigEvent ​

Type
Class
Namespace
craft\events
Inherits
craft\events\ConfigEvent » yii\base\Event » yii\base\BaseObject
Implements
yii\base\Configurable
Since
3.1.0

Config event class.

View source

Public Properties ​

PropertyDescription
datamixed – The data that is passed to yii\base\Component::on() when attaching an event handler.
handledboolean – Whether the event is handled.
namestring – The event name.
newValuemixed – The new config item value
oldValuemixed – The old config item value
pathstring – The config path being processed
senderobject, null – The sender of this event.
tokenMatchesstring[], null – Any parts of the path that were matched by {uid} tokens.

tokenMatches ​

Type
string[], null
Default value
null

Any parts of the path that were matched by {uid} tokens. This wil be populated if the handler was registered using craft\services\ProjectConfig::registerChangeEventHandler(), or one of its shortcut methods.
